Exact Sheet Metal & Tube Cutting with Lasers

Laser cutting has revolutionized the manufacturing industry, particularly in the field of precision sheet metal and tube cutting. Utilizing a high-powered laser beam to vaporize material, this technology offers unparalleled detail and flexibility. Lasers can cut intricate designs with minimal material loss, producing high-quality components for a wide range of applications, from automotive and aerospace to electronics and construction.
